Failed or Dirty Flame Sensor in Central Garage

The flame sensor confirms a flame is present before the control board allows the gas valve to stay open in Central Garage, VA. Oxidation on the sensor rod reduces its electrical conductivity over time, causing a signal too weak to satisfy the control board in Central Garage. The control board shuts the gas valve as a safety measure, producing the furnace that starts and shuts off within seconds symptom in Central Garage, VA.

Failed Hot Surface Igniter in Central Garage, VA

The hot surface igniter is a fragile ceramic component that glows red-hot to ignite the gas burners in Central Garage. Igniters become brittle over time from thermal cycling and crack or fail from physical shock in Central Garage, VA. A failed igniter produces no glow and no ignition in Central Garage.

Cracked Heat Exchanger in Central Garage

The heat exchanger separates the combustion gases from the circulated air in Central Garage, VA. A cracked heat exchanger allows combustion gases including carbon monoxide to cross into the circulated air and be distributed throughout the home by the blower in Central Garage. A confirmed cracked heat exchanger means the furnace should not be operated until the heat exchanger or furnace is replaced in Central Garage, VA.

Blower Motor and Capacitor Failure in Central Garage, VA

A failed blower motor produces no airflow despite the combustion system operating correctly, causing the heat exchanger to overheat and the high-limit switch to trip in Central Garage. A failing blower capacitor causes the motor to struggle to start or fail to start entirely in Central Garage, VA.

Control Board and Thermostat Faults in Central Garage

The control board manages ignition sequencing, blower timing, safety switch monitoring, and fault code storage in Central Garage, VA. A failed control board can produce a wide range of symptoms depending on which function it was managing in Central Garage.

Limit Switch Trips From Overheating in Central Garage, VA

The high-limit switch shuts the furnace off if the heat exchanger temperature exceeds the safe maximum in Central Garage. It trips consistently when the heat exchanger is reaching unsafe temperatures, almost always from restricted airflow in Central Garage, VA. A dirty air filter is the most common cause in Central Garage.

A banging or booming sound at furnace startup indicates delayed ignition in Central Garage. Gas accumulates in the combustion chamber before the burners ignite because the burner ports are partially blocked by combustion deposits in Central Garage, VA. When ignition finally occurs, the accumulated gas ignites with a small explosion in Central Garage. Delayed ignition is hard on the heat exchanger and warrants prompt burner cleaning in Central Garage, VA.
Yes. A severely restricted air filter reduces the airflow through the heat exchanger below the minimum required for safe operation in Central Garage. The heat exchanger temperature rises to the point where the high-limit switch trips and shuts the furnace off in Central Garage, VA. Replacing the filter allows the furnace to restart in Central Garage.
